經常遇到電腦突然不能上網的情況,如果掌握了一下這些命令,你就可以快速查找到網絡故障
工具/原料
- 電腦
方法/步驟
1.按下win+R,在彈出的窗口中輸入cmd
單擊確定 打開命令行程序
2.ipconfig命令,用于顯示當前的TCP/IP配置的設置值,包括IP地址、子網掩碼和缺省網關等網絡配置信息。常用:ipconfig:顯示每個已經配置了的接口ipconfig /all:顯示所有已配置且使用的附加信息,并且能夠顯示網卡的mac地址。ipconfig /release 和ipconfig /renew :這兩個附加選項,只能在向DHCP 服務器租用IP地址的計算機使用。
3.ping命令,主要用于確定網絡的連通性。對于確定網絡是否正確連接,和網絡連接狀況很有用。一般默認發送5個ping包,命令格式:ping ip地址ping 網址(域名)ping 主機名ping ip/域名/主機名 -t 表示不停止的進行pingping 127.0.0.1 如果ping成功,表明網卡、TCP/IP 協議的安裝、IP 地址、子網掩碼的設置正常。如果ping不成功,就表示TCP/IP 的安裝或設置存在有問題。ping 本機ip地址,如果ping不成功, 則表示本地配置或安裝存在問題, 應當對網絡設備和通訊介質進行測試、檢查并排除。ping 局域網內其他IP,如果ping成功, 表明本地網絡中的網卡和載體運行正確。但如果收到0 個回送應答, 那么表示子網掩碼不正確或網卡配置錯誤或電纜系統有問題。ping 網關IP,這個命令如果應答正確,表示局域網中的網關路由器正在運行并能夠做出應答。ping 遠程IP,如果收到正確應答, 表示成功的使用了缺省網關。對于撥號上網用戶則表示能夠成功的訪問Internet(但不排除ISP 的DNS 會有問題)。
4.ARP命令,用于確定對應IP 地址的網卡物理地址。使用arp 命令,能夠查看本地計算機或另一臺計算機的ARP 高速緩存中的當前內容。命令:arp -a ,用于查看高速緩存中的所有arp表信息。arp -a ip,只顯示對應ip接口的相關ARP緩存信息。arp -s ip ,增加一條人工靜態arp信息。arp -d ip,刪除一條靜態arp信息。
5.traceroute命令,用來顯示數據包達到目的地址所經過的路徑。windows操作系統該命令簡稱為tracert。如果是網絡出現故障,就可以通過這條命令查看出現問題的位置。命令格式為:tracert 域名/ip地址該命令輸出有5 列:第一列是描述路徑的第n跳的數值,即沿著該路徑的路由器序號;第二列是第一次往返時延;第三列是第二次往返時延;第四列是第三次往返時延;第五列是路由器的名字及其輸入端口的IP地址。
6.nslookup命令,查詢任何一臺機器的IP 地址和其對應的域名。它通常需要一臺域名服務器來提供域名。輸入命令直接進入,輸入exit退出
7.netstat命令,顯示活動的TCP連接、計算機偵聽的端口、以太網統計信息、IP 路由表、IPv4 統計信息(對于IP、ICMP 、TCP 和UDP 協議)以及IPv6 統計信息(對于IPv6、ICMPv6 、通過IPv6 的TCP 以及UDP 協議)。使用時如果不帶參數,netstat 顯示活動的TCP連接。
命令格式:netstatnetstat -a, 顯示所有的有效連接信息列表, 包括已建立的連接(ESTABLISHED ),也包括監聽連接請求( LISTENING )的那些連接。
netstat -n,以點分十進制的形式列出IP地址,而不是象征性的主機名和網絡名。